Sainsbury's

Shopping online for groceries at Sainsbury's is an excellent option to stock up on all your favourite UK products. You can make your own list of products you like to make it easier to order them. You can sign up for delivery services that can save you money.

Sainsbury's is a major supermarket in the UK with more than 1,400 stores across the country and an online store. The company was founded in 1869 by John James Sainsbury and his wife Mary Ann in Drury Lane, London. It is known for its excellent customer service, as well as the quality of its food and drinks.

The UK supermarket industry is led by four major Online shopping Sites players, referred to as the Big Four. Tesco, Sainsbury's Asda and Morrisons are the four main players. They are followed by smaller grocery chains, such as Lidl and Aldi. The market is also packed with discounters, online retailers and other players.

Sainsbury's is a leading player in the supermarket industry in the UK and offers a wide range of products including fresh and frozen food to household items and beauty products. In addition to its own brands, Sainsbury's also sells a number of name brands. Sainsbury's own brands include Be Good to Yourself!, My Goodness! and Free From. It also offers a wide range of organic and gluten free products. Sainsbury's also offers its customers a unique rewards program called Nectar, which provides loyalty points on purchases made in stores or at online.

Aldi On the other hand, has a narrower selection of products however, it offers some of the best prices in the nation. The motto of the store is "less is better" and it focuses on items that are own-brand to cut costs. In fact 90% of their items are own-brand which allows them to save money on branding and packaging. Their suppliers are also required to deliver their products in shelf-ready packaging which helps reduce costs.

Iceland is one of the largest online grocery stores, offering an array of items. It is known for its chilled and frozen food items, but it also offers non-perishable items such as rice and baked beans. The Co-op offers affordable grocery items, a low-cost online purchase and a minimal shipping charge. Home Bargains is another option, as it stocks a wide range of products and brands, including branded items.

M&S was ranked as the top choice for in-store shopping among the top ten online grocery stores, with high scores for value and quality. Aldi was ranked second, with high customer satisfaction. If you're looking to shop in a local community, try Weezy, an app that can deliver groceries and other household goods from small businesses near you. They deliver fresh produce and meat from a London butcher, and even board games and toys like Twister and Jenga! The Weezy app is available in Bristol, Brighton, and large areas of central London.
